It Happened One Night Scenes 22-24 Summary

  • Peter and Ellie are hitchhiking now.
  • Peter thinks he knows how to hitchhike better then Ellie, but he can't flag down a car, although he tries several times.
  • Then all Ellie has to do is show some leg and she stops the first car that sees her.
  • The car's driven by a crazy guy who loves to sing loudly. He mistakes Peter and Ellie for lovebirds, then sings a song about how "young people in love are never hungry."
  • Ellie's still hungry, but Peter doesn't let her accept the driver's offer to get her some food.
  • While Ellie and Peter are off arguing, the driver hurries away with the car, which has Peter's suitcase in it.
  • Peter rushes after the driver. We see him return with a cut-up face; he's been in a fight with the driver—a "road thief"—and he won.
  • Peter drives Ellie away, noting that they'll have to bargain for gas with what's left in his pockets.
